Description:
-
The internship program is designed for students who wish to skills and gain work experience in the fields of Social Work and Criminology, integrating theory with professional expe- rience. The students will have an excellent opportunity to professional world and to acquire training in their chosen field internship placement and performs 90 hours of field work. Students meet regularly to discuss their experiences and progress, compile a portfolio of the work done on the internship, and write a detailed report describing the agen- cy and summarizing their work. The student wil use sociolo- gical and criminological theories and research to explain complex social processes experienced during the field placem Prerequisites: Jr. standing and consent of instructor; EMS.
